2/19-North Penn wins a hot DMR in 10:39.18 @ TFCAGP Meet of Champions @ Kutztown University

There were some great races for the second night in a row at Kutztown. The meet started with a DMR battle that developed into a race between North Penn and Cardinal O'Hara, with NP pulling away over the final 800 to win in 10:39.18, O'Hara was 12 seconds back. North Penn also captured the 4x400, going 3:32.01. Penn Charter's Kamal Marell ran a 7.70 to take the 55 Hurdles. Juan Cave of St. Joseph's Prep tuned up for his coming showdown with Ryan Fritz with a 6-08 jump. In the Long Jump, Duane Hynes of Council Bucks South went 22-02.50. His teammate, Shawn Minnick, won the Shot Put with a throw of 53-11.50. Strath Haven and North Penn had a close one in the 4x200, with Haven pulling it out at 1:34.83 by less than a quarter second. Wissahickon took the 4x800 in 8:15.24. Haverford's Pat Donnelly ran a strategic race, and then pulled away over the last 600 to win the 3000 in 9:07.60. Brandon Pomerantz of Council Rock North controlled the Mile and held on to win in 4:28.96.
